No, you don't need to have health insurance to purchase accident insurance. However, having both health and accident insurance can provide more comprehensive protection.
Accident insurance is designed to provide financial assistance for medical expenses related to accidents or injuries, whereas health insurance covers a broader range of medical expenses.

Accident insurance provides financial assistance to policyholders in case of accidents or injuries that result in medical expenses. The insurance policy typically covers expenses related to hospitalization, surgery, rehabilitation, and other medical treatments. Most accident insurance policies also offer cash benefits to policyholders to help cover lost income, travel expenses, and other related costs. Here's a breakdown of how it works:
